Shameful: Florida Church Cancels Gay Man's Funeral
T.W. Jenkins, pastor of Tampa's New Hope Missionary Baptist Church, is under fire after he canceled funeral services for Julion Evans-Capers because parishioners read in his obituary that he was married to a man.
